Bjørn Lomborg is a Danish author and environmentalist known for his critical perspective on global climate policies.
He is the president of the Copenhagen Consensus Center, a think tank that prioritizes global welfare solutions using economic analysis.
Lomborg gained international recognition with his book "The Skeptical Environmentalist" and later wrote "False Alarm," where he argues that climate change risks are often overstated.
His work focuses on balancing environmental goals with practical economic policies to address worldwide challenges efficiently.
